The Vice President of Marketing is responsible for the strategic direction of NFI’s marketing initiatives and external communications / digital functions. The individual will work with ownership and senior executives to plan implement and coordinate efforts to promote the NFI brand and culture resulting in greater lead generation growing NFI’s business . The individual will oversee the marketing team that manages branding, production of sales materials including content, trade show participation, public relations, company website development, and advertising driving lead generation. The role will ensure that NFI’s message is distributed across appropriate channels and to targeted audiences. This leader ensures that the sales and marketing teams are aligned and have the tools and assets they need to succeed. The position will report to the CCO / EVP of Sales, Account Management, and Marketing.
Responsibilities
- Act as steward of the company’s brand, ensuring proper, consistent and respectful treatment.
- Recommend and implement innovative marketing ideas through creative content creation to achieve competitive advantages and market differentiation.
- Assist in growth through identification of successful marketing strategies, development of sales tools including customer case studies and collateral to support ongoing sales efforts.
- Coordinate external marketing efforts with industry publications and industry analysts
- Plan and execute NFI’s annual Customer Advisory Board.
- Oversee all online marketing activities [including social media properties and the company website]. Monitor SEO and SEM success via tracking and optimization.
- Coordinate market research with sales leaders and lines of business to grow the business through targeted campaigns in verticals identified for growth.
- Oversee brand transitioning following acquisitions
- Plan, direct and coordinate marketing budget.for a team of 5-7 people.
- Recruit as necessary, promote employee retention, and encourage cross-training within team.
- Establish key performance indicators and metrics for all marketing based activities
- Manage and negotiate with third-party service providers
- Bachelor’s Degree in Marketing or other closely-related field; Master’s degree a plus
- 10+ years of experience with Marketing//Sales strategy
- Proven track record of success in large corporate environments
- Strong leadership skills and history of managing teams
- Entrepreneurial and energetic
- Strong internal marketer; able to win support from peers, Executive management and front line employees
- Strategic thinker with demonstrated ability to define problems, collect data, establish facts and draw valid conclusions
- Experience in organizational change initiatives
- Ability to travel up to 25%
